The Art of Storytelling: How Christmas Portraits Reflect Personal Journeys
Christmas portraits are more than just holiday snapshots; they are a canvas for personal stories, capturing the unique journey of individuals and families through the lens of time. Each portrait tells a tale that extends beyond festive decor—of love, growth, milestones and shared memories.
The magic of Christmas portraits lies in their ability to immortalize a moment in time, reflecting not just the present but the road that led there. A family gathering together before a twinkling tree can symbolize years of tradition, overcoming challenges, or the arrival of new beginnings. Whether it’s a couple’s first Christmas, a child’s first holiday season, or a reunion after years apart, each image embodies a chapter in the story of those involved.
As years pass and new portraits are added to the collection, these images become a visual timeline. They show how relationships evolve, how children grow, and how the family dynamic changes. A Christmas portrait from one year may spark memories of laughter, joy, or even loss, all woven into the fabric of the holidays.
Ultimately, Christmas portraits capture more than faces—they encapsulate the essence of personal journeys, preserving the triumphs and challenges of life and reminding us of the beauty of every season of our stories.
